On Screen 1:
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ice From
director Zack Snyder comes "Batman v Superman: Dawn of
Justice," starring Ben Affleck as Batman/Bruce Wayne and
Henry Cavill as Superman/Clark Kent in the characters'
first big-screen pairing.
Fearing the actions of a god-like Super Hero left
unchecked, Gotham City's own formidable, forceful
vigilante takes on Metropolis's most revered, modern-day
savior, while the world wrestles with what sort of hero it
really needs.Â
And with Batman and Superman at war with one another, a
new threat quickly arises, putting mankind in greater
danger than it's ever known before.
151 Min. Rated PG-13
Deadpool Based
upon Marvel Comics’ most unconventional anti-hero,
DEADPOOL tells the origin story of former Special Forces
operative turned mercenary Wade Wilson, who after being
subjected to a rogue experiment that leaves him with
accelerated healing powers, adopts the alter ego Deadpool.
Armed with his new abilities and a dark, twisted sense of
humor, Deadpool hunts down the man who nearly destroyed
his life. 108
Min. Rated R
I0 Cloverfield Lane A
young woman wakes up in a basement. It is owned by a man
who claims he saved her life after pulling her from her
overturned car which violently crashed along the highway.
The man states that the world above them is no longer safe
and is now a danger zone that threatens the rest of
humanity. With no knowledge of what actually lies above
and trust running thin between them, the woman questions
what's true and what's not. Is the man a delusional
psychotic that has a more sinister agenda for her? Or is
it really hell on earth above ground like he swears?
103 Min. Rated PG-13
